Brief Summary
The aim of this study is to test the hyaluronic acid hydrogel impact on the healing acceleration of xenogenic bone substitutes used in ridge preservation. Following tooth extraction, bone particles a...
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Patients in need of tooth extraction and willing to receive dental implants in the extraction site
- Presence of two mono radicular teeth in need of extraction
Exclusion
- Patients with systemic diseases
- Patients under 8 years and above 60 years.
- Presence of endodontic or periodontal lesion in the extraction sites
